网页设计中的浮动布局,巧妙地融合了灵活性与美学。它通过控制元素位置,实现布局的动态调整,同时保持页面视觉美感。这种布局方式,为设计师提供了更多创意空间,让网页设计更具吸引力。
随着互联网技术的飞速发展,网页设计已经成为了一个充满创意与挑战的领域,在众多网页设计技巧中,浮动布局以其灵活性和美观性脱颖而出,成为设计师们常用的布局方式之一,本文将深入探讨网页设计中的浮动布局,分析其原理、应用以及注意事项。

浮动布局的原理
浮动布局(Float Layout)是CSS(层叠样式表)中的一种布局方式,通过设置元素的浮动属性(float)来实现,当元素被设置为浮动后,它会脱离普通文档流,并根据其浮动方向(left或right)在父元素内或父元素同级元素中定位。
浮动布局的原理主要基于以下两点:
1、浮动元素脱离文档流:当元素被设置为浮动后,它会脱离普通文档流,不再按照垂直方向依次排列。
2、浮动元素占据空间:浮动元素在父元素内或父元素同级元素中占据空间,其他元素会根据浮动元素的位置进行调整。
浮动布局的应用
浮动布局在网页设计中有着广泛的应用,以下列举几个常见的应用场景:
1、响应式布局:通过浮动布局,可以轻松实现响应式设计,使网页在不同设备上保持良好的视觉效果。
2、导航栏设计:浮动布局可以用于 *** 水平导航栏,使导航菜单在屏幕宽度变化时自动调整位置。
3、图片展示:浮动布局可以用于图片展示页面,使图片在页面中均匀分布,提高视觉效果。
4、两栏布局:通过浮动布局,可以实现两栏布局,使页面内容更加清晰、简洁。
浮动布局的注意事项
1、清除浮动:浮动布局会导致父元素高度无法正确计算,因此需要清除浮动,常用的清除浮动 *** 有:添加伪元素、使用overflow属性、使用after伪元素等。
2、浮动元素定位:在浮动布局中,浮动元素的定位可能受到其他元素的影响,需要根据实际情况进行调整。
3、浮动布局兼容性:浮动布局在不同浏览器中可能存在兼容性问题,设计师需要根据实际情况进行调整。
4、浮动布局性能:浮动布局可能会导致页面渲染性能下降,因此在设计时要注意优化。
浮动布局作为一种灵活且美观的网页设计技巧,在网页设计中具有广泛的应用,掌握浮动布局的原理和应用,有助于设计师更好地实现网页设计目标,在实际应用中,设计师还需注意清除浮动、浮动元素定位、兼容性和性能等问题,以确保网页设计的质量和效果。